It follow from this reasoning that any displacement of a body can be represented by a rotation about some straight line and a translation parallel to that straight line. This mode of constructing the displacement is called a screiu. The straight line is sometimes called the central axis and sometimes the axis of the screw. The ratio of the translation to the angle of rotation is called the pitch of the screw. 227. The same displacement of a body cannot be constructed by two different screws. For if possible let there be two central axes AB, CD. Then AB and CD by Art. 220 are parallel. The displacement of any point Q on CD is found by turning the body round AB and moving it parallel to AB, hence Q has a displacement perpendicular to the plane ABQ and therefore cannot move only along CD. 228.
